Abstract
A nitrogen and carbon dioxide fresh-keeping device is provided with a branch pipe (1) and a branch pipe (19) in a storage bin (20), the branch pipe (1) and the branch pipe (19) are connected by a U-shaped main pipe (15) extending out of the storage bin (20), and the main pipe (15) is provided with valves (2) (18), oxygen measuring instruments (3) (17), flow meters (4) (16), an air compressor (5), a valve (6), a pressure reducer (7), an atomizer (8), a combustion chamber (9), a cooler (10) and a water separation filter device(11) (12) (13), thermoscope (14), the utility model discloses simple structure, easy and simple to handle, safety, the appearance is pleasing to the eye, low in cost, no environmental pollution has deoxidization, insecticidal, dehumidification, mould removal, fresh-keeping multi-functional machine that targets in place one step, and the nitrogen gas and the carbon dioxide of this machine automatic production are compression state, enable the gas in the storehouse constantly expand and form the cooling, and this equipment is portable, can be used to the 1000M of storehouse volume3The sealed cabin 5 seat. The method is suitable for storing and preserving rice, corn, wheat, soybean, peanut, edible oil seeds, Chinese herbal medicines, dry and fresh fruits, food, cultural relics and textiles which are feared to be oxidized, and the like.
Description
The utility model relates to preservation device, and particularly a kind of nitrogen adds the carbon dioxide preservation device.
Be used for the fresh-keeping device of depositing article in the prior art and adopt cold storage plant mostly, the shortcoming of cold storage plant is complex structure, cost height, easy-maintaining not, and in addition, cold storage plant can't be deposited the article that some can not be freezing, therefore, cold storage plant can't satisfy people's different needs.The patent No. is ZL98229741.6's " nitrogen storage facilities " poor stability, troublesome poeration, and the cost height, moulding is poor.
The purpose of this utility model is: provide a kind of nitrogen to add the carbon dioxide preservation device, this apparatus structure is simple, cheap, be to add the novel fresh-keeping insect disinfestation device that the sealing of an amount of carbon dioxide and warehouse combines with nitrogen, it can reach the purpose that fresh-keeping, desinsection, deoxygenation, moisture absorption, cooling settle at one go.

Operation principle: open warehouse valve (2) (18) earlier, start air compressor machine (5), can be by this machine automatically with O
2Be converted into CO
2, with machine power the gas in the storehouse is entered pressure reducer (7), atomizer (8) by branched pipe (1), with ethanol (molecular formula C
2H
5OH) be atomised in the sealed tube of this device, enter combustion chamber (9), when anoxic takes place in combustion chamber (9), open valve (6) immediately towards atmosphere, guarantee that combustion chamber (9) is working properly, gas after the burning enters cooler (10) again, when temperature measurer (14) indication gas temperature is that normal temperature is when following, send into water separating filter device (11) (12) (13) immediately, contaminant filters such as the moisture in the gas, flue dust are gone out, gas enters warehouse (20) by valve (18), arm (19), circulation for several times, and atmosphere is N in the storehouse
278%+CO
218%+O
23% gets final product.O in the storehouse
2With CO
2The content ratio is according to requiring regulation and control, the reading of range estimation oxygen analyser (3) (17), flowmeter (4) (16) is accumulative total formula flowmeter, the flow status in the demonstration work, the pressure of pressurizer (21) autobalance warehouse and atmosphere, guarantee warehouse (20) safety, all duty comes into plain view.
